Quote:
Originally Posted by cromag
The higher speed classes, like class 10, are important for video cameras, etc., that make large files quickly. They can be helpful with still cameras in terms of being ready for a second shot, if your camera can take advantage of it. It would usually say so in the documentation.
It's not a factor for MP3 playback or an ereader, as far as I've ever seen.
